Popular Welder’s Qualifications

While the AWS’ regular CW certificate helps make you eligible for most work opportunities, many industries call for a certain certificate. A handful of the most-well-known of which are listed below.

  • SCWI and CWI Certificates for Welding Inspectors and Senior Welding Inspectors
  • American Petroleum Institute Certification for welders that deal with pipelines in the energy field
  • CW Certificates to become a Certified Welder
  • ASME Certification for those that deal with boiler and pressurized containers

The subsequent table shows job and wage projections for professional welders in the State of Nevada through the end of the decade.

Nevada Employment
2012 2022 Change Annual Job Openings
Welders, Cutters, Solderers, and Brazers 1,590 2,020 27% 80
Nevada Annual Salary
Low Median High
Welders,
Cutters, Solderers, and Brazers
$25,200 $36,900 $71,500

Source: O*Net Online
